Burhna Population - Giridih, Jharkhand

Burhna is a small village located in Tisri Block of Giridih district, Jharkhand with total 10 families residing. The Burhna village has population of 53 of which 30 are males while 23 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Burhna village population of children with age 0-6 is 14 which makes up 26.42 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Burhna village is 767 which is lower than Jharkhand state average of 948. Child Sex Ratio for the Burhna as per census is 1000, higher than Jharkhand average of 948.

Burhna village has lower literacy rate compared to Jharkhand. In 2011, literacy rate of Burhna village was 35.90 % compared to 66.41 % of Jharkhand. In Burhna Male literacy stands at 47.83 % while female literacy rate was 18.75 %.
